当前位置: 首页 > news >正文

网站个性化手机网站建设公司报价

网站个性化,手机网站建设公司报价,百度收录有什么好处,设计公司官网梁志天本题给定一个庞大家族的家谱#xff0c;要请你给出最小一辈的名单。 输入格式#xff1a; 输入在第一行给出家族人口总数 N#xff08;不超过 100 000 的正整数#xff09; —— 简单起见#xff0c;我们把家族成员从 1 到 N 编号。随后第二行给出 N 个编号#xff0c;…  本题给定一个庞大家族的家谱要请你给出最小一辈的名单。 输入格式 输入在第一行给出家族人口总数 N不超过 100 000 的正整数 —— 简单起见我们把家族成员从 1 到 N 编号。随后第二行给出 N 个编号其中第 i 个编号对应第 i 位成员的父/母。家谱中辈分最高的老祖宗对应的父/母编号为 -1。一行中的数字间以空格分隔。 输出格式 首先输出最小的辈分老祖宗的辈分为 1以下逐级递增。然后在第二行按递增顺序输出辈分最小的成员的编号。编号间以一个空格分隔行首尾不得有多余空格。 输入样例 9 2 6 5 5 -1 5 6 4 7输出样例 4 1 9 #include iostream #include vector #include set #include string #include iomanip #include algorithm using namespace std; #define M 100000 vectorint v[M 5]; int ans[M 5], ind[M 5]; void fun(int t, int i) {ans[t] i;for (auto x : v[t]) {fun(x, i 1);}return; } int main() {int n;cin n;int m;for (int i 1, a; i n; i) {cin a;if (a -1) m i;else v[a].push_back(i);}fun(m, 1);for (int i 1; i n; i) ind[i] i;sort(ind 1, ind n 1, [](int i, int j)-bool {if (ans[i] ! ans[j]) return ans[i] ans[j];return i j;});cout ans[ind[1]] endl;for (int i 1; i n; i) {if (ans[ind[i]] ! ans[ind[1]]) break;if (i ! 1) cout ;cout ind[i];}return 0; }
http://www.hkea.cn/news/14576652/

相关文章:

  • asp.net 登陆两个网站深圳兼职做网站
  • 上传附件空间网站新创建的网站
  • 网站模板做网站解除网站被拦截的方法
  • 可以直接进入网站的代码网络营销服务平台
  • 徐家汇网站建wordpress首页调用指定分类
  • 免费名片在线设计网站wordpress最新更新列表页面
  • 如何建设网站app网站的建设教程
  • 有哪些做普洱茶网站的会计专业建设规划
  • 做网站的时候公共部分怎么分离企业信息平台查询
  • 48互联网站建设台州黄岩网站建设
  • 网站的种类深圳住房和建设局网站 宝安
  • 网站备案包括空间内容吗网站推广渠道特点
  • 织梦网站被做跳转自己网站建设
  • 直接做的视频网站保险网销平台
  • 网站编写语言网站空间购买费用
  • 装修网站效果图河北常见网站建设价格
  • 服务好的企业网站怎么建设网页设计模板素材库
  • 湖南微信网站公司成都区块链网站开发
  • 上海手机网站建设方案网站建设项目公告
  • 微商城网站建设哪家好网络游戏工作室
  • 大企业网站建设方案百度做网站怎么样
  • 双滦区seo整站排名衡阳企业seo优化费用
  • 免费模板素材网站ppt个人如何网站备案
  • 如何做网站卖产品哪个网站有适合小学生做的题目
  • 深圳广告设计公司网站广告创意设计说明
  • 贵阳做网站的公司有哪些东莞网站关键词推广
  • 两个域名指向同一个网站徐州建站方案
  • 酷炫的网站模板免费下载网站建设需要匹配人员
  • 网站类网站开发犯罪吗0592 网站建设
  • 速冻蔬菜做哪个国际网站好技术支持 鼎维重庆网站建设专家